If you had not turned on file sharing in the CCapp then you would see 'Start Syncing' instead of 'Open Folder'. Like I said, some of you were already ahead of the steps I wrote. In windows 8, PrPro will only copy your auto saves to the CCFiles folder if it is at:
C(root):\Users\Username\
The folder location is in a similar close-to-the-root path for win7 and mac OS's.
Open your CCApp and go to Preferences>Files>Folder Location>Change
and make sure it is set to the default location (see screenshot below).
Don't try to move it around outside of the CC App preferences and it can't be at another locale if you was auto save to cloud to work.
Then go back to PrPro, and try enabling the option again. You will need to close the dialog and re-open it if it was showing a greyed out state from before. It also might not be a bad idea to staunch the app just to be sure.
